ADF4156BCPZ-RL7

Overview

The ADF4156BCPZ-RL7 is a 6.2 GHz fractional-N frequency synthesizer manufactured by Analog Devices Inc. It integrates a low-noise digital phase-frequency detector, precision charge pump, and programmable reference divider. The device utilizes a sigma-delta based fractional interpolator for programmable division ratios defined by INT, FRAC, and MOD registers. Key electrical parameters include an RF input frequency range of 0.5 GHz to 6.2 GHz, a power supply voltage of 2.7 V to 3.3 V, and a typical operating current of 26 mA. It features cycle slip reduction circuitry for faster lock times and operates within a temperature range of -40°C to +85°C.

Feature Summary

  • RF bandwidth extending up to 6.2 GHz with integrated fractional-N synthesis capabilities
  • Cycle slip reduction (CSR) circuitry enabling faster lock times without loop filter modifications
  • Programmable charge pump currents ranging from 312.5 µA to 5 mA via external RSET resistor
  • Separate VP pin supporting extended tuning voltages up to 5.5 V for VCO drive

Applications

  • Base stations for mobile radio including WiMAX, GSM, PCS, DCS, SuperCell 3G, CDMA, and WCDMA
  • Wireless handsets supporting GSM, PCS, DCS, CDMA, and WCDMA standards
  • CATV equipment and wireless LANs
  • PMR and communications test equipment

Selection Notes

Select the ADF4156BCPZ-RL7 when applications require a 6.2 GHz fractional-N synthesizer with fast settling times. The separate VP pin allows for higher tuning voltages compared to standard 3.3 V only devices. Use ADIsimPLL software for loop filter design optimization. Ensure the reference input sensitivity and PFD frequency limits align with the system clock requirements.

Part Context

This component belongs to the ADF4156 family of frequency synthesizers. It is pin-compatible with the ADF4110, ADF4111, ADF4112, ADF4113, ADF4106, ADF4153, and ADF4154 series. The BC part designation indicates the commercial/industrial temperature grade variant housed in an LFCSP package.

Replacement Considerations

Direct pin-compatible replacements include ADF4110, ADF4111, ADF4112, ADF4113, ADF4106, ADF4153, and ADF4154. Verify that the substitute device supports the required 6.2 GHz RF input frequency and fractional-N architecture before substitution.
